To assemble the HPI Racing Jumpshot 160263 Race Kit, carefully follow the step-by-step instructions provided in the manual. Ensure all parts are present before starting and use the recommended tools for each assembly step.
First, check the battery connections and ensure the battery is fully charged. Verify that the power switch is in the 'ON' position and examine the wiring for any loose or damaged connections.
You can improve performance by upgrading to higher quality components such as a faster motor, better tires, or a more efficient battery. Additionally, fine-tuning the suspension and adjusting the gear ratios can enhance performance.
Regular maintenance includes cleaning the chassis, checking for loose screws, lubricating moving parts, and inspecting the tires for wear. It's also important to periodically check the electronics and battery health.
Inspect the steering servo and linkages for any obstructions or damage. Ensure that the servo is properly calibrated and that the wheels are aligned correctly. Check for any loose or broken parts in the steering assembly.
To waterproof your kit, use waterproof electronics, apply silicone sealant around vulnerable areas, and cover openings with waterproof tape. Avoid submerging the vehicle in water even after waterproofing.
Necessary tools include a set of hex drivers, pliers, a hobby knife, a soldering iron, and a screwdriver set. It is also useful to have a digital caliper for precise measurements during assembly and maintenance.
Adjust the suspension by changing the shock oil weight, spring tension, and using different shock positions on the suspension arms. These adjustments can help optimize performance for various terrains.
If the motor overheats, allow it to cool down before further use. Check for any obstructions in the drivetrain and ensure proper gear mesh. Consider upgrading to a motor with better thermal management if overheating persists.
To increase runtime, use a battery with a higher capacity (mAh), minimize weight where possible, and ensure the drivetrain is efficient with minimal friction. Driving style adjustments, such as reducing full throttle use, can also help.
